Discussion Paper
Towards a digital strategy for the NT
Developing the strategy provided an opportunity to engage local industry and the community in clarifying our combined aspirations for the Territory as a digital economy.
The discussion paper was framed around the government's five priority areas of jobs, children, bush, community and trust. For each area of priority, the digital landscape and emerging issues are presented with a series of questions posed and your ideas and input sought.
